Description:
Use and trends in social media from a strategic, business perspective. The management component may, cover online workplace privacy, training,, collaboration, firm reputation, and company, strategy. The marketing component may discuss, strategic marketing objectives, tool selection,, brand development, selling and ROI using, social media. Topic selection is at the discretion, of the instructor.
